Red Cross got access to Ukrainian prisoners of war

The Red Cross noted on December 8, 2022, that it visited Ukrainian prisoners of war held by Russia last week, and the next visit is planned for this week. The President of the Red Cross Mirjana Spoljaric also arrived in Ukraine.

Source: The press service of the International Committee of the Red Cross, the President of the Red Cross Mirjana Spoljaric

“The ICRC last week carried out one two-day visit to Ukrainian prisoners of war, with another happening this week. During the same period, visits were also carried out to Russian prisoners of war, with more visits planned by the end of the month,” noted the press service of the International Committee of the Red Cross.

It is reported that representatives of the ICRC checked the conditions of detention and treatment of prisoners of war and delivered personal hygiene products, blankets, warm clothes and books to the prisoners. The ICRC also contacted the families of the war prisoners to relay news from their loved ones.

In addition, the President of the Red Cross, Mirjana Spoljaric arrived in Ukraine for a four-day visit on December 8, 2022.

“I’ve arrived in Ukraine for a four-day visit: here civilians are paying an enormous price in the deadly hostilities. Today I’ll meet with people in Mykolayiv and Kherson Oblast who are facing a desperate winter – and meet with the teams of ICRC Ukraine and Red Cross Ukraine working to help,” Mirjana Spoljaric wrote on Twitter.

While the recent visits are important progress, the ICRC must be granted unhindered access to all detainees repeatedly and without guards, wherever they are held. Because earlier, Russian authorities in the occupied territories of eastern Ukraine prevented access of international observers to places of detention of Ukrainian prisoners.
